Pursuing Health Equity through Welcoming Work

In 2016, Welcoming America hosted its inaugural Welcoming Interactive annual conference that included a panel discussion on “Integrating a Health Equity Framework into Welcoming Work”. It focused on how states and communities could bridge the gap between health equity work and immigrant inclusion.

This paper expands on key points addressed during this session, exploring themes such as newcomer participation, social and cultural barriers, and structural and policy change. It also provides recommendations for communities on ways to combine agendas around health equity and immigrant inclusion.
